treatment for #aggregatibacter brain abscess is surgical drainage and abx including 3rd gen cephalosporin (ceftriaxone) or FQ based on susceptibilities for 6-8 wks

Infections caused by #Aggregatibacter aphrophilus: brain abscess, empyema, meningitis, sinusitis, otitis media, bacteremia, pneumonia, osteomyelitis, peritonitis, and wound infections
#Aggregatibacter aphrophilus GNR nonmotile, capnophilic, fermentative, oxidase neg, catalase neg & X and V independent on primary isolation coccobacillus part of normal oropharyngeal flora isolated from dental plaque, interdental material, & gingival pockets.
most common bacteria w/ brain abscesses are streptococcal species followed by staph & anaerobic bacteria. #Aggregatibacter aphrophilus member of HACEK a group of GNR cause 5%-10% of infectious endocarditis in non-injection use so echo should be done to r/o IE

there r several case reports of #Aggregatibacter aphrophilus causing brain abscesses in patients who were frequently licked by their pets. Culture of oral bacteria in these patients' pets grew A. aphrophilus #caninekisses
